Many folks wish to know if they are going to save cash if they install solar panels. Solar panels cost quite a bit and folk wish to know if the investment will pay off in the end. There are a few alternative ways to have a look at that question. One way to respond to this query is to consider the environmental value of using other techniques for manufacturing power. Another is to have a look at the price of the solar panels themselves and work out how long it would most likely take for lower utility bills to pay off the panels.

The price of solar cells continues to get go down in response to developments in technology and increased demand. The price you pay for electricity , however , just continues to rise. Nowadays you may find a selection of government programs offering tax breaks to folk who install green energy in their houses. This can really lower the pricetag it can pay to install solar cells. There are many things which do into determining the price of your solar panels. Learn more about solar paneling.

A number of these factors include things like the warranty period, the total amount of electricity the unit is capable of producing, and the brand. Although everyone need to pay as little as possible you want to look at more than price when you’re choosing inexpensive solar panels. When selecting solar panels one thing you need to be sure to look at is how long you may expect the system to last. One thing that can give you an idea of this is the length of the warranty period. Try and stay with brands that provide a 20 to 20 5 year warranty. This permits you to know that you should expect at least that many years from them.

The size of the unit will also impact the final price of the unit. The simplest way to compare costs for the different kinds of solar energy panels is by knowing the bucks per watt. The power output for a solar panel is measured in watts. The more watts a panel produces the bigger it’ll be. Choose a solar energy panel system which can produce enough watts to meet your needs.
